**Understanding Leather**

Leather is a timeless and classic material that has been used for centuries to create high-quality goods, including handbags. It is made from the hides of animals, most commonly cows. The process of turning animal hides into leather involves several steps, including tanning and dyeing. This results in a durable and long-lasting material that is known for its luxurious look and feel.

**Types of Leather**

There are various types of leather available, including full-grain, top-grain, and genuine leather. Full-grain leather is the highest quality and comes from the top layer of the hide, retaining the natural grain and marks of the animal. Top-grain leather is similar to full-grain but has been sanded and refinished to remove imperfections. Genuine leather is made from the layers of the hide that are left once the top layers have been removed.

**Vegan Leather**

Vegan leather, also known as faux leather, is a synthetic material designed to mimic the look and feel of real leather. It is typically made from polyurethane or PVC and does not involve the use of animal products. Vegan leather has become increasingly popular in recent years due to growing concerns about animal welfare and environmental sustainability.

**Benefits of Vegan Leather**

One of the main advantages of vegan leather is its ethical and cruelty-free nature. By opting for vegan leather, individuals can enjoy the look of leather without supporting the use of animal hides. Vegan leather is also typically more affordable than real leather, making it a budget-friendly option for those looking for a stylish handbag.

**Other Handbag Materials**

In addition to leather and vegan leather, there are several other materials commonly used in handbag construction. These include canvas, nylon, polyester, and more. Canvas handbags are lightweight and durable, making them an excellent choice for casual use. Nylon and polyester handbags are water-resistant and easy to clean, making them ideal for everyday wear.

**FAQs**

1. Is vegan leather as durable as real leather?
Vegan leather can be durable, but it may not last as long as real leather in some cases. It’s essential to choose high-quality vegan leather for the best results.

2. How can I care for my leather handbag?
To care for a leather handbag, it’s important to keep it away from direct sunlight, moisture, and harsh chemicals. Regularly conditioning the leather can help maintain its appearance and longevity.

3. Are there any eco-friendly handbag materials available?
Yes, there are eco-friendly options such as cork, pineapple leather, and mushroom leather that are sustainable and environmentally friendly.
